SE の雑記

SQL Server の情報をメインに Microsoft 製品の勉強内容を日々投稿

Author Archive

SQL Server 2016 のデータベースエンジンの新機能概要を CTP 3.0 版にアップデートしてみました

leave a comment

以前、勉強会で登壇させていただいた SQL Server 2016 のデータベースエンジンの新機能概要を CTP 3.0 版にアップデートしてみました。

SQL Server 2016 CTP 3.0 新機能

大きなもののみを記載していますので、細かなものまではカバーできていませんが、CTP 3.0 で変更になったものについてはマークをつけてあります。

デモスクリプトについては、SQLServer2016DemoScript で公開していますので、試そうと思った際のサンプルテンプレートとしてご利用いただければと思います。

Written by Masayuki.Ozawa

11月 22nd, 2015 at 10:33 pm

Posted in SQL Server

Tagged with

リソースマネージャーの仮想マシンを PowerShell で構成要素ごとに作成してみる

leave a comment

そろそろ、リソースマネージャーの仮想マシン (仮想マシン v2) も触れるようにならないとなと思い、PowerShell で要素ごとに作成して勉強をしてみました。
今回の投稿は Azure PowerShell 1.0.1 を使用しています。
テンプレート展開する場合は、Azure リソース マネージャーのテンプレートを使用した、可用性の高い Active Directory ドメイン サービスのドメインのデプロイ あたりの内容が参考になる感じでしょうか。
PowerShell の個々のコマンドレットについては Azure PowerShell 1.0 から確認することができます。
今回の投稿を書くにあたって、以下の情報を参考にさせていただきました。
さすが我らのお義父さん? & マグナムさん!!
Azure リソース マネージャーの概要
リソース マネージャーと Azure PowerShell を使用して、Windows 仮想マシンを作成し、構成する
Azure リソース マネージャーでの Azure PowerShell の使用
Azure リソース マネージャーと PowerShell を使用した仮想マシンの管理
New-AzureRmVM
Manage virtual machines using Azure Resource Manager and PowerShell
Azure PowerShell で仮想マシンV2を作成する
仮想マシンV2 と ロードバランサーを作成するサンプルスクリプト
Microsoft Azure の ARM 版の仮想マシンで NIC を差し替えてみる
nmackenzie/LoadBalancedVM.ps1
ARM の場合、テンプレート展開をする機会もあるかと思いますが、テンプレートのサンプルについては、以下の情報を追う形でしょうか。
azure-quickstart-templates
Azure Resource Explorer
# リソースエクスプローラーはプレビューポータルの「参照」→「リソースエクスプローラー」からも開けます。
今回使用した構成と近いテンプレートは以下になるかと。
101-vm-with-rdp-port
201-2-vms-internal-load-balancer
仮想マシンの作成時にしか設定できないものを設定変更したい場合は、以下を参考に再作成をすればよいかと。
AzureRM – Reprovision existing VM into an Availability Set.ps1
Read the rest of this entry »

Written by Masayuki.Ozawa

11月 21st, 2015 at 12:42 am

Posted in Microsoft Azure

Tagged with

クエリストアとプランキャッシュの情報の格納単位を比較してみる

leave a comment

クエリストアとプランキャッシュの情報の格納単位が気になったので軽くまとめてみたいと思います。

Read the rest of this entry »

Written by Masayuki.Ozawa

11月 17th, 2015 at 11:55 pm

SQL Database のインメモリ OLTP を使ってみる

one comment

基本となるドキュメントは、インメモリの使用 (プレビュー) となりますが、SQL Database でのインメモリ OLTP が使用できるようになっています。
まだ触っていなかったので、ザクッと使ってみたいと思います。
Read the rest of this entry »

Written by Masayuki.Ozawa

11月 16th, 2015 at 9:13 pm

Posted in SQL Database

Tagged with ,

SQL Database で取得していると便利そうな情報を追加した拡張イベントを作成してみる

leave a comment

以前、SQL Database の拡張イベントをもう少し触ってみる で、SQL Database の拡張イベントについて書いてみましたが、取得しておくと便利そうな情報を追加した拡張イベントを作成してみたいと思います。

Read the rest of this entry »

Written by Masayuki.Ozawa

11月 15th, 2015 at 11:21 pm

Posted in SQL Database

Tagged with

SQL Database でクエリ ストアが GA したのでちょっと触ってみる

leave a comment

General availability: Azure SQL Database Query Store でアナウンスされていますが、SQL Database でクエリ ストアが GA したので、仕様も一通り固まったのかなと思い、触ってみました。
Monitoring Performance By Using the Query Store のドキュメントが動作としては一番詳しい感じでしょうか。
Read the rest of this entry »

Written by Masayuki.Ozawa

11月 13th, 2015 at 12:23 am

Posted in SQL Database

Tagged with ,

Windows 10 を 10586 にアップグレードしようとして 40% で止まってしまう場合の対応

one comment

タイトルの通りですが、Surface 3 にインストールしていた Windows 10 Insider Preview を 10586 (バージョン 1511 OS ビルド 10586.3) にアップグレードしようとした際に、「機能とドライバーをインストールしています」が実行されている時に全体の進捗の 40% で止まってしまい、そのまま待っていても応答がなくなるという現象が発生していました。
# 正式リリースした、TH2 でも発生することがあるようですので、RTM からのアップグレードでも気を付けておいた方がよさそうですね。
個人的な問題かなと思って、ロールバックして放っておいたのですが、Facebook で同様の現象が発生している方もいらっしゃったので、共通の問題か~とおもい調べてみたところ、10586 install hangs at 40% という情報が。


SD カードを入れていると 40% で止まる現象が発生するようです。
ということで、SD カード抜いてアップグレードしたらすんなりアップグレードできました。
SD カードを入れていても発生しないこともあるようですので、40% で停止した場合の対応方法の一案としてご参考になれば。

Written by Masayuki.Ozawa

11月 10th, 2015 at 11:43 pm

Posted in Windows Client

Tagged with

Windows 10 を 10586 にアップグレードしようとして 40% で止まってしまう場合の対応

one comment

タイトルの通りですが、Surface 3 にインストールしていた Windows 10 Insider Preview を 10586 (バージョン 1511 OS ビルド 10586.3) にアップグレードしようとした際に、「機能とドライバーをインストールしています」が実行されている時に全体の進捗の 40% で止まってしまい、そのまま待っていても応答がなくなるという現象が発生していました。
# 正式リリースした、TH2 でも発生することがあるようですので、RTM からのアップグレードでも気を付けておいた方がよさそうですね。

個人的な問題かなと思って、ロールバックして放っておいたのですが、Facebook で同様の現象が発生している方もいらっしゃったので、共通の問題か~とおもい調べてみたところ、10586 install hangs at 40% という情報が。

SD カードを入れていると 40% で止まる現象が発生するようです。

ということで、SD カード抜いてアップグレードしたらすんなりアップグレードできました。
SD カードを入れていても発生しないこともあるようですので、40% で停止した場合の対応方法の一案としてご参考になれば。

Written by Masayuki.Ozawa

11月 10th, 2015 at 11:43 pm

Posted in Windows Client

Tagged with

SQL Server の情報取得用のクエリを GitHub で公開してみました

leave a comment

以前、SQL Server の情報取得用のクエリを、Gist で公開していたのですが、分類がわかりにくかったので、GitHub の方に移行して再度公開してみました。

一部については SQL Database でも動作しますので、各環境で情報を取得する際のご参考になれば。

SQLServerUtil

Written by Masayuki.Ozawa

11月 9th, 2015 at 10:04 pm

SQL Server 2016 CTP 3.0 における tempdb の同時実行性の強化について

leave a comment

SQL Server 2008 から tempdb の同時実行性の強化が進んでいますが、SQL Server 2016 になり、さらに強化が進んでいます。
CTP 3.0 がリリースされたタイミングで、いくつか公開されている情報が目につきましたので、ここで一度まとめてみたいと思います。
Read the rest of this entry »

Written by Masayuki.Ozawa

11月 8th, 2015 at 1:16 pm

Posted in SQL Server

Tagged with ,